Give Yourself Permission to Shine by Wendy Joy Anastasi
This is a lovely journey of a local girl who grew up in Springvale and her determination to not only change her life but also those she’s connected with, helping them live their lives to the fullest with health, balance and joy. She’s helped change so many lives with her forty years in the fitness industry. Wendy also shares her own growth in the field of fitness, mindfulness and finding balance in her life while living to the fullest.
Wendy is the oldest of five children, growing up in Springvale with four younger brothers to a single mum after her father walked out in the late sixties. She shares other family tragedies that helped form her determination for personal health and well-being, such as losing her two younger brothers in 1974 at a quarry near Burden Park.
She met her husband, another local boy from a Maltese family in Noble Park, Mario, when she was only seventeen. Together, they have worked in several gyms in the Narre Warren area and started their own fitness studio before Wendy embarked on her Pilates/yoga journey, including being part of wellness retreats and online wellness coaching.
This is such a lovely book to read as it feels like you’re sitting down with Wendy, having a conversation with her warmth shining through. She shares the benefits of different exercises, her natural/holistic health tips, as well as some of her passions such as sunsets and sunrises, walks, the elephants at Melbourne Zoo, travelling, and of course her own family.
I definitely recommend this book to anyone interested in what it means to be healthy on all levels – mentally, spiritually, emotionally, and physically.
